Stopped by Freddie's Friki Tiki over the weekend for a drink with a friend to enjoy the beautiful weather and fantastic view of lake Michigan and we were not disappointed. The tiki bar while not huge has a nice vibe to it with tropical decor to give off that TIKI feeling which we both liked and the drink menu while not that extensive does have some delicious drinks that you would expect from a tiki bar such as Mai Tai, Pina Colada, Long Island iced tea, and Strawberry margarita, and a drink that I would highly recommend called the Miami Vice that is a combination of there Pina Colada and Strawberry margarita which I chose and was very pleased with plus the bartender did say that we could order a custom drink so I was glad to know that the options do not end at the menu. The fact that we were able to enjoy our drink outdoors so close to the lakefront was the biggest attraction but seeing as we were visiting on a Saturday I feel the time would have been enjoyed much better if they had a band with live music although they did have music playing I felt it could have been a little bit louder but overall we enjoyed our visit and know that we made the right choice and will definitely make sure to return multiple times over the summer.

Sherwin C.

An alright restaurant -- I didn't exactly dislike the food here but it's really pricey for the quality given. There was no hints of superior ingredients or techniques used here that would've justified the higher price, although the flavors were okay. The execution of the dishes was mostly hit-or-miss as well. The white cheddar in the cheese curds was very forgettable (with so many possible choices, I'm not sure why they chose to use this). The fried chicken dinner was done well, with a nice crispy batter and tender marinated meat that wasn't too salty. The famous fish fry was okay -- the batter wasn't that tasty and the fish inside could've been more tender. The slaw was also a bit on the sweet side. The pasta of the three cheese mac was prepared well, but the cheese could've been more flavorful, and the lobster was barely noticable. The cuban panini was done well, on par with the ones you'd find in Chicago. Overall, not a bad place if you're in the area and need a quick bite to eat but a little pricey for what you're getting.
